What is the origin of the name Nuno andre?

The name Nuno is of Portuguese origin. It is a variant of the name Nuno, which is commonly used in Portugal and Brazil. The name André is of French origin and is derived from the Greek name Andreas, meaning "manly" or "brave."

Nunzio (First name)

forenames > nunzio

The name "Nunzio" is of Italian origin. It is derived from the Latin word "nuntius," which means "messenger" or "announcement." In Italian, "Nunzio" is often used as a short form of the name "Annunzio."

Nunziata (First name)

forenames > nunziata

The origin of the first name "Nunziata" is Italian. It is derived from the Latin word "annuntiatus," meaning "announced" or "declared." This name is often associated with the Virgin Mary, as she was often referred to as Maria Annunziata in Italian.
